[0015] Such as figure 1 As shown, a measurement period is 3 pulses, the pulse width of the transmitted signal is T, and the delay between pulse 1 and pulse 2 is n 1 T, the delay between pulse 2 and pulse 3 is n 2 T, use the complex autocorrelation algorithm to process the echo signals of pulse 1 and pulse 2 and the echo signals of pulse 2 and pulse 3 respectively, and obtain two Doppler frequencies f d1 and f d2 , and then search for m 1 and m 2 make At this time f d is the correct Doppler...
